Description

This comprehensive book delves into the history of the Ba’Ath Party in Iraq, a political movement that profoundly shaped the nation’s destiny. From its humble beginnings in the early 1940s to its rise to power under Saddam Hussein, the Ba’Ath Party played a pivotal role in Iraqi politics, leaving an enduring legacy on the country and the wider region.

Through meticulously researched analysis, this book explores the Ba’Ath Party’s ideology, its political strategies, and its domestic and foreign policies. It sheds light on the party’s pan-Arab aspirations, its commitment to socialism, and its quest for regional dominance. The book also examines the party’s complex relationship with other Arab states, its involvement in regional conflicts, and its confrontations with Western powers.

With a focus on primary sources and expert insights, this book provides a balanced and comprehensive assessment of the Ba’Ath Party’s rule in Iraq. It examines the party’s successes and failures, its achievements and its crimes. The book also explores the impact of Ba’athist ideology on Iraqi society, culture, and economy, offering a nuanced understanding of the party’s lasting influence.

The Ba’Ath Party in Iraq: A History of Power and Ambition is an essential resource for scholars, students, and anyone interested in the history of Iraq, the Middle East, and the global political landscape. It is a thought-provoking examination of a complex and controversial political movement that continues to resonate in the present day.
